Default Powerfold mirror motor test?

I have a set of powerfold mirrors that i am considering fitting to my car, but before i go ripping the doors apart, am i able to test that the motors actually work in the mirrors before fitting, as they havent been used for some time? My car doesnt have the required wiring/switch for powerfolds but I have these off a donor car. Thanks for reading.

Wire the motors across the battery from the two powerfold connections on the mirror. connected one way will open the mirror, reversing the polarity will close it.
